Subject: Memtrace cut-over complete

Team,

Cut-over to Memtrace v2 for GPU memory profiling finished last night. Old v1 agents are disabled; any tickets referencing v1 dashboards should be closed as resolved-by-migration. Sampling overhead is now under 2% and allocation traces include kernel names. Known gap: profiles older than 30 days were not migrated. Point customers at the v2 docs for setup questions. For reference when troubleshooting, the agent now runs with the following configuration.

settings of bagaf-bawip:
[aldax]
port = 5000
region = south-4
host = aldax.brasklabs.corp
team = brivan
timeout_ms = 2000
retries = 2

All visitors to Thornquist Labs must sign in at the front desk, receive a dated visitor sticker, and remain escorted at all times. The escort, not the visitor, operates all badge readers. If the desk is unstaffed, use the side entrance by the planters. That door requires the current staff pass code, provided below for reference.

door code, tajof-kageg: bdg-QVDCE-3

## Account Recovery: Pagewise API

Reviewer note for the Pagewise public REST API. If the service account used by the pagination conformance suite is locked, cursor-continuity tests will fail across the board and reviews must block. Recover it before approving anything: open the admin CLI on the staging bastion, run the unlock flow, and re-run the cursor tests. The unlock flow prompts once; three failures escalate to security. At the prompt, supply the recovery passphrase listed below.

unlock words, bawef-kahap: sorax-sorir-quenys-aldok

**Ticket: Rounding drift in the Coinreave conversion service**

Flagging this for security review since money is involved: prod-b has drifted from the standard rounding mode and precision we agreed on after the half-cent incident. Cross-checking invoices shows sub-cent discrepancies accumulating in the settlement ledger — small, but exploitable via high-volume micro-conversions. Proposed fix pins every region to the audited settings. So you can verify the patch matches the audited baseline, the intended configuration is below.

config for hawip-bahop:
[fendor]
host = fendor.paliqworks.corp
user = fendor_svc
database = fendor_prod